Pc3 pulsations are high frequency (10-45 second period) variations
of the Earths magnetic field. Daily pc3-indices are the daily sum of
20 minute pc3-indices for that station and have been shown to be well
correlated with rejection of high resolution aeromagnetic survey
flight-line data.
PLEASE NOTE:
Geomagnetic activity can frequently be determined by short timescale
solar events that cannot be forecast a week in advance, particularly
at solar maximum.
